    would it be possible to use SDK 7.0, which brings SyncML support, to develop an application on C++ for the Nokia 9210 and then properly run it on the real hardware? Could the SyncML libraries on the 7.0 be used for the 9210? If not, are there any alternative solution?

    As the Nokia 9210 is running Symbian OS 6.0 only possible SDK is Nokia SDK 1.2. So you can't create applications using SDK 7.0 to Nokia 9210.

    Please see our developer version of the SyncML client for Nokia 9200-series.
